In July 2026, Barefoot Festival returns and this time, it’s extra special. We’re celebrating 20 years of Barefoot, and we can’t wait to welcome you back for a truly magical anniversary gathering. We are returning to the wonderful Cattows Farm in North West Leicestershire.
Our much-loved Big Top will once again be the beating heart of the festival, bursting with dance and movement workshops, a high-energy family rave with DJs, and our spectacular burlesque show, hosted by the fabulous Talulah Blue. Expect joy, connection, and moments that stay with you long after the canvas comes down.
Across the site, you’ll find dedicated yoga spaces, tranquil holistic tents, and heartfelt ceremonies and rituals. We are lucky enough to share workshops gathered around our beautiful stone circle, nestled in a peaceful meadow. These are spaces to slow down, tune in, and reconnect with yourself, with others, and with nature.
Music lovers will feel right at home in our Band Tent, featuring an eclectic mix of live acts and wonderfully talented local musicians.
As the sun sets, we come together to close the evenings in true Barefoot style with our much-loved headphone disco under the stars.
Creative spirits can lose themselves in the Art Tent, while our expanded Forest School and Bushcraft area for 2026 offers even more adventure. Expect messy play, marshmallows around the campfire, wood carving, and hands-on outdoor skills. Our Family Tent is packed with play, laughter, and activities for all ages, because Barefoot is for everyone.
One of the most moving moments of the weekend is our magical fire labyrinth, a glowing, immersive journey and a truly unforgettable experience. Barefoot Festival is all about getting back to basics, feeling the grass between your toes, and taking a break from the pressures of modern life. Try something new, spend quality time with your loved ones, and meet new friends. If you want a sneak peek, check out our magical video of Barefoot Festival 2021, created by the incredibly talented Dan Burgess at Vagabond Media.
We started in 2006, growing through word of mouth and recommendations. We are Leicestershire’s best-kept secret, with no corporate sponsors. Barefoot Festival is a grassroots gathering with big festival vibes and atmosphere. Enjoy stars overhead, fresh air, great company, and a communal campfire. From fantastic music and amazing workshops to a wide variety of activities and performances, we have something for everyone.
Expect a range of unique experiences, from capoeira and Bollywood dance routines to shamanic drumming circles and hula hooping. You can also take part in yoga, sound baths, and breathing ceremonies. Our forest school and bushcraft area offer great experiences for kids, and our amazing cabaret show hosted by the sensational Talulah Blue will leave you in awe.
We also have onsite massage therapists and healers, fantastic festival food from around the globe, fair-trade crafts, a fully licensed bar, and plenty of chill spaces to relax. The event is intimate yet bursting with energy and life.

Please Note: We do not have showers onsite, and we use compost toilets. We do not have chemical waste facilities. Every adult camping ticket holder must also purchase a fully refundable sustainability ticket to ensure the site is left as we found it. With proof of a clean campsite, you can claim your refund. All other ticket types are non-refundable and non-transferable, regardless of the circumstance.

A: Barefoot Festival 2025 will be held at Cattows Farm in Leicestershire, a beautiful and sustainable venue that aligns with our festival’s values.
A: There is something for everyone! Enjoy arts and crafts, live music, yoga, workshops, silent disco, cabaret shows, storytelling, and a wide variety of performances. There’s also a forest school and bushcraft area for kids, along with a dedicated children’s program.
A: Yes! We have amazing festival food from around the globe, a fully licensed bar, and a variety of chill spaces to relax.
A: All tickets, except for the refundable sustainability ticket, are non-refundable and non-transferable, regardless of the circumstance. To claim your sustainability refund, provide proof that your campsite is clean with a photo of the cleared space and returned recycling bags.
A: Bring your camping gear, festival attire, and a sense of adventure! Remember, there are no showers onsite, and we use compost toilets. Plan accordingly and leave no trace to ensure a safe and enjoyable experience for everyone.
